The first month of spin-scan ozone imaging (SOI) data (October 1981) was processed and compared with total ozone mapping spectrometer and ground based data. Short term variations in the ozone field have been revealed using animated sequences of SOI data. High correlations were observed between SOI ozone and upper tropospheric meteorological data. The relationship between ozone and temperature in the stratosphere was investigated by examining Nimbus 4 backscattered ultraviolet ozone and selective chopper radiometer temperature measurements as well as solar Nimbus 7 solar backscattered ultraviolet ozone and stratospheric and mesospheric sounder temperature measurements. Results from these ozone temperature studies were compared with calculations from theoretical 2-D models. All of the lims infrared monitor of the stratosphere data was processed at 10 pressure levels and correlations between various species have been performed. The Venus Atmospheric Drag model was modified taking into account recent investigations on the Venus thermosphere and the resulting model was considered for incorporation into the Venus International Reference Atmosphere.
